Movers and Shakers – 5 June 2020

Here at Today’s Conveyancer, we wanted to share with you the good news we’ve had within in the industry of professionals joining firms and those who have moved up the promotional ladder.

This week we’ve seen the following announcements with regards to appointments and promotions:

  • Jim Harris – was the Training Chief and Head of Territory Development at Purplebricks but moved to become the Managing Director at Newman Property Experts
  • David Lindley – stepped down as CEO from Fine & Country
  • Hannes Burhmann – was the Head of Innovation at Rightmove but moved to become Product Director at Housesimple.
  • Rupert and Annabel Wakley – have left Knight Frank and joined Jackson-Stops
  • Stephen Rippingale-Peters – joined the board of the Professional Paralegal Register’s Regulatory Committee (RRC)
